CLEMENTSON v. BROCK

No. 85-1989.

806 F.2d 1402 (1986)

David B. CLEMENTSON, Plaintiff-Appellant, v. William E. BROCK, Secretary of Labor of the United States, Defendant-Appellee.

United States Court of Appeals, Ninth Circuit.

Decided December 29, 1986.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Ted Gamble Clause, Honolulu, Hawaii, for plaintiff-appellant.

Jeffrey Hennemuth, Atty., U.S. Dept. of Labor, Washington, D.C., for defendant-appellee.

Before CHAMBERS, KENNEDY, and HALL, Circuit Judges.


KENNEDY, Circuit Judge:

The issue in this case is whether a decision of the Secretary of Labor to forego enforcement action under the Vietnam Era Veterans' Readjustment Assistance Act of 1972 (VEVRA), as amended, 38 U.S.C. §§ 2011-2014, is subject to judicial review.
